MOSS CLEANING EXETER

Occurring naturally in Exeter and all around Devon, especially in damp and shaded locations, moss is a flowerless plant that creates a thick layer of stems as it spreads and grows over surfaces. By shedding spores onto the surrounding surfaces, it spreads fairly rapidly and can soon begin to cause issues. Untreated patches of moss on your roof can lead to scarring or pitting to the upper surfaces of clay, cement and slate tiles, and ruin their protective weatherproofing layer in the process. You may well no longer have a waterproof and weatherproof property in Exeter, if such pitting develops into cracks and splits.

SOFT WASHING EXETER

Professional roof cleaning services in Exeter usually involve removing moss from your roof manually. As the cleaning process occurs, this method proves to be gentle on the roof and allows for the easy collection of waste materials. Following the removal of moss, a cleaning solution is applied to the remaining sections of the roof. Once the area has dried, a treatment is used to kill any leftover moss spores on the roof tiles. This biocide solution is designed to target algae and lichens, which tend to grow in damp and shady locations. In the industry, this entire process is frequently termed 'soft washing', although it can also imply cleaning the roof without the preliminary step of scraping away moss or other build-up.

Roof Moss Removal Exeter

If you failed to apply a suitable biocide treatment, you will probably notice some re-growth of moss on your roof just a few months after having it cleaned. An application of this chlorine bleach treatment should guarantee a roof that is clear of growth for about three or four years, but to keep your roof in perfect condition, a trustworthy Exeter roof cleaning service will recommend a retreatment every twenty four to thirty six months to err on the safe side.

Once your roof has been washed a roof cleaning company in Exeter will also scoop out any debris that's fallen into your guttering system to prevent any blockages, permitting the free flow of rainwater.

USING PRESSURE WASHING TO CLEAN YOUR ROOF IN EXETER

A professional roof cleaning company will generally advise against the use of jet washing if your tiles and roof have been damaged at all, or your house in Exeter is older. This is due to the fact that a jet of water under pressure can easily penetrate the tiles, damage the waterproof membrane and allow water to enter your property to cause damage. This would definitely be a quick way to discover if your roof suffers from any leaks - however it is not a sensible plan of action without requesting professional advice.

STEAM CLEANING YOUR ROOF IN EXETER

Steam cleaning is the most environmentally friendly solution a roof cleaning company can provide. No harmful cleaning products or chemicals are used during the process and all lichens, algae and moss are killed off by the intense steam. These days, enlightened and responsible homeowners prefer to use products that cause no harm to the environment, and a number of biocide products are now available that are eco-friendly and sustainable. One of these products that can be used after steam cleaning a roof is Bioxide, which is an anti-fungal treatment that's safe and effective, and is suitable for use on any sort of roof surface.

In comparison with jet washing, steam cleaning uses a much lower pressure setting. The advantage of this is that the likelihood of damaging your roof is far lower. Even so, if you're on a limited budget, you might be put off by the fact that in relation to roof cleaning solutions, steam cleaning is the most expensive.

Roof Sealing

A necessary service for protecting your roof from leaks and damage is roof sealing. Applying a unique sealant to the roof surface forms a barrier that prevents water from seeping into the underlying structure, protecting it from moisture.

The longevity of your roof can be significantly extended through roof sealing, which can help you avoid costly repairs. Roof sealing becomes a top priority in areas with unforgiving climatic conditions, such as snow, heavy rain or extreme heat.

With the help of a proficient roof sealing service, any current problems with your roof can be identified and the correct sealant can be recommended for the utmost protection of your house. It is a cost-effective solution to protect your roof and property in the long run. An effectively sealed roof can also stave off the growth of damaging algae, moss, and other fungi that can impact your roof's integrity as time passes. Roof sealing utilises a sealant that can also defend your roof against damaging UV rays, which may result in the early aging and weakening of roofing materials.

Soffit and Fascia Cleaning

Cleaning your fascia and soffit is vital for maintaining your home's exterior appearance. The fascia is the board at the roof's edge, and the soffit is the underside that connects it to the wall. These areas can accumulate dirt, mould, and grime over time, making your home look untidy and potentially causing damage if neglected.

Fascia and Soffit Cleaning

You can clean your fascia and soffits yourself with a bucket of soapy water, a soft brush, and a hose to rinse off. For more stubborn stains or mould, a mild detergent or specialised cleaner can be used. Be sure to avoid harsh chemicals or high-pressure washing, as these can damage the materials.

When your fascia and soffits are hard to reach, or if you're not comfortable on ladders, it's a good idea to hire a professional. Many companies offer fascia and soffit cleaning services, ensuring the work is completed safely and effectively. A professional can also detect early signs of damage that you might miss.

Regular cleaning of your fascia and soffits not only enhances the appearance of your home but also protects it from weather damage. Keeping these areas clean will prolong their lifespan and maintain the overall condition of your roofline. A well-maintained exterior adds value to your property and ensures it looks its best. Gutter Cleaning Exeter

It would probably be a good idea to have somebody look at your gutters at the same time as you are getting your roof cleaned. We aren't exaggerating when we declare that your rain gutters are among the most crucial elements of your property in Exeter. To minimise the risk of damp inside your dwelling and to lower the risk of moisture damage to window frames, woodwork, roof timbers and masonry, your gutters divert rainwater and melted snow away from your home in a safe and regulated way.

Gutter Cleaning Exeter

Rain gutters can quickly become obstructed with weeds, moss, dead leaves, grass, and bits of busted roof tiles, if they aren't cleaned every once in a while. You could already be facing a serious blockage, when you see blades of grass or moss sprouting out over the top of your guttering. If you are faced with a situation like this, it is time to bring somebody in to professionally clean your gutter system.

If you have the right equipment and tools you could try to do it on your own, although it is probably not really wise. If your property in Exeter is anything else but a bungalow, you're going to need an extension ladder to clear your guttering, or maybe even a mobile tower scaffold in some circumstances. Most householders have doubts about working from ladders, and obviously there's the added threat of falling.

You don't need to stress if you are unable to clean your own gutters, as help is always at hand in the form of your local Exeter gutter cleaning service. During the process of gutter cleaning, an expert will uncover any structural damage to your home. A lot of gutter cleaning services will also do incidental repairs, make adjustments to the slope of the guttering and replace damaged gutter clips.
